The Johnson School of Excellence is located in the community of North Lawndale. The focus of The Johnson School of Excellence is to provide the highest quality educational options and nurture the developing minds of our children. We also provide students with many opportunities for extracurricular enhancement

As of 2012-2013, there were 406 students enrolled at JOHNSON. 97.3% were low income Students. 13.3% were Special Education Students. 0.0% were Limited English Learners.
|
As of 2012-2013, the largest demographic at JOHNSON was Black. As of that time, this demographic made up 99% of the student population. The second greatest demographic was Hispanic at 1%.
